Hopetoun Uniting Early Learning provides early education and care for infants, toddlers, pre-kindergarten and pre-primary school age children. Supporting parents who have work or other regular commitments during the week.
Our small mixed age groups mean every child receives personalised care and can enjoy fun educational and play-based activities in our beautiful space.

Your child will enjoy a range of nutritious meals and snacks - some featuring ingredients harvested from our own garden! We educate children and families about the importance of healthy eating and nutrition as well as promoting sustainable lifestyle practices.
Feeling part of their community is important to your child’s sense of self. We help nurture this by inviting families to the Centre to celebrate special days and culturally significant festivals and have close ties to local indigenous groups, and Hopetoun’s emergency services. Whenever possible, we encourage wide and diverse connections between children and their community.

Our educators' skills reflect the needs of local families. A number of our educators speak both Tagalog (Filipino) and English.
Providing a safe and nurturing environment is of the utmost importance to us. Our educators are experienced in working with children who live with a range of physical and intellectual disabilities.
